Who We Are:
2K publishes some of the most popular video game franchises on the planet including NBA 2K, Borderlands, BioShock, Mafia, Sid Meier’s Civilization, and more. The IT and Security team build, monitor, and maintain our corporate and production infrastructure that our fans need to play our games. We are experts in systems, networks, cloud technology, and security. Our teams maintain the enterprise and development technology stacks that run our company, and support our gamers. The Tech team operates globally to ensure a consistent and exceptional experience for the entirety of the 2K ecosystem.
What We Need:
We are looking for an IT Operations Engineer to help support our growing list of projects. This role will be challenged with a variety of responsibilities covering Automation, Tooling, Systems, Datacenters, Networks, and Security. The ideal candidate will be adaptable with a passion for technology and learning new things. Your team will work with product managers, game designers, producers, and more to understand needs and make them a reality. This is a team that you will grow your skillset with while supporting top tier games.
What You Will Do:
Assist with day to day administration of both corporate and production systems
- Diagnose and resolve technical issues from both internal and external customers
- Create basic scripts enabling the automation of standard tasks
- Assist the network staff in the support of the appliances that make up the 2K network
- Work directly with the security team to support their efforts
- Work within a datacenter environment wiring and racking devices
- Maintain a strong collaborative work relationship with fellow engineers and team members
Who We Think Will Be a Great Fit:
You are willing to work in a fast-paced and cutting-edge environment with other highly skilled professionals. You are anxious to grow and develop skills that will help make 2K the best gaming company in the world.
- If you are an aspiring engineer, we think you will be a great fit and we’d love to hear from you!
- Understands the trade-offs of large scale administration
- Ability to follow basic troubleshooting runbooks. Has a basic appreciation of breaking down problems. Knows when to ask for help.
- Comprehends the importance of production systems. Knows the value of automation. Detail oriented.
- Ability to write scripts with a knowledge of one or two scripting languages. Can also read Python and other languages. Grasps the need for code management.
- Solid user skills in one operating system. Basic administration experience in the same.
- Generic understanding of LAN, networking protocols and services
- Recognizes the need for security. Grasps the concept of a firewall.
- Can create SQL queries and install a basic database. Understands replication concepts.
- Can speak intelligently about data center standards and electrical signaling
- B.S. degree or equivalent
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Can work with minimal direction
